2021 in American music
The following is a list of events and releases that have happened or are expected to happen in 2021 in music in the United States.
| |||
---|---|---|---|
|
Events
March
- 31 – The Industrial Strength Tour, featuring Ministry, KMFDM and Front Line Assembly, will begin at the Showbox Sodo in Seattle, Washington; the tour was initially scheduled to take place in the summer of 2020 but was postponed to this spring, due to the COVID-19 pandemic.[1][2]
April
- 30 – Flotsam and Jetsam will begin their Demolition of North America tour at the Club Red in Tempe, Arizona; this tour had previously been postponed from 2020 to this year, due to the coronavirus pandemic. A new album is expected to coincide with the tour.[3]
June
- 3 – After a one-year postponement, Rage Against the Machine will begin their first full-length tour in over 20 years at the Don Haskins Center in El Paso, Texas.[4]
July
- 17 – Kiss will play its last-show ever in their hometown of New York City, where they had formed 48 years earlier.[5]
